Essential Responsibilities
- Build amazing web applications using ReactJS, HTML, CSS, JS and more
- Work with a cross-shore development team
- Influence and collaborate to create an amazing online experience
- Participate in agile sprints with cross-functional teams including planning, daily standups, backlog grooming sessions and reviews
- Analyze production defects, troubleshoot systems, identify root cause, and implement fixes
- Work with third party vendors to develop software and/or integrate their software into our products
- Perform other duties and/or special projects as assigned
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science or related degree OR, in lieu of degree, High School Diploma/GED 2 years of professional web application development experience
- Experience building responsive web applications using ReactJS, H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and TypeScript
- Experience working on an agile development team
- Experience with building React component libraries and dependency management tools like NPM
- Experience with continuous integration environments like Jenkins
- Experience building and deploying applications
- Experience with unit testing frameworks, UI test cases in a Test-driven development (TDD) environment
- Working knowledge of implementing Accessibility (ADA) and Analytics requirements

Eligibility Requirements
- You must be 18 years or older
- You must have a high school diploma or equivalent
- You must be willing to take a drug test, submit to a background investigation and submit fingerprints as part of the onboarding process
- You must be able to satisfy the requirements of Section 19 of the Federal Deposit Insurance Act.
- New hires (Level 4-7) must have 9 months of continuous service with the company before they are eligible to post on other roles. Once this new hire time in position requirement is met, the associate will have a minimum 6 months’ time in position before they can post for future non-exempt roles. Employees, level 8 or greater, must have at least 18 months’ time in position before they can post. All internal employees must consistently meet performance expectations and have approval from your manager to post (or the approval of your manager and HR if you don’t meet the time in position or performance expectations).
